Understanding Curved Solar Tiles
Curved solar tiles are a revolutionary advancement in solar technology, designed specifically to optimize the absorption of sunlight while maintaining aesthetic qualities in architectural design. Unlike traditional flat panels, these tiles can conform to various architectural forms, allowing them to be seamlessly integrated into roofs, facades, and other surfaces. They offer the ability to create visually appealing structures that generate renewable energy.
How Curved Solar Tiles Work
Curved solar tiles function similarly to standard solar panels, utilizing photovoltaic cells to convert sunlight into electricity. The curvature of the tiles enhances their exposure to sunlight at different angles throughout the day, maximizing energy capture and efficiency. This innovative design not only allows for greater energy production but also adds an artistic element to buildings.
Benefits of Curved Solar Tiles
The integration of curved solar tiles into architectural design offers numerous benefits that extend beyond mere aesthetics.
1. Aesthetic Appeal
One of the most significant advantages of curved solar tiles is their ability to enhance the visual appeal of a structure. Architects can create unique shapes and designs, giving buildings a modern and futuristic look. This innovation allows for more creative freedom compared to traditional flat solar panels.
2. Increased Energy Efficiency
Due to their design, curved solar tiles can capture sunlight from various angles, leading to improved energy efficiency. This feature is particularly beneficial in regions with varying sunlight conditions throughout the year.
3. Space Optimization
Curved solar tiles can be installed on surfaces that would otherwise be unsuitable for traditional solar panels. This flexibility in installation helps maximize energy generation on small or irregularly shaped roofs.
4. Sustainable Materials
Many manufacturers are now producing curved solar tiles from sustainable materials, further contributing to their environmental benefits. These materials often have lower carbon footprints and are designed for durability.

Sustainability and Energy Efficiency
As society increasingly recognizes the urgency of addressing climate change, the role of sustainable architecture becomes crucial.
Reducing Carbon Footprint
The adoption of curved solar tiles significantly contributes to reducing a building's carbon footprint. By harnessing renewable energy, these tiles decrease reliance on fossil fuels and mitigate greenhouse gas emissions.
Long-Term Cost Savings
While the initial investment in curved solar tiles may be higher than traditional roofing, the long-term savings on energy bills and maintenance costs can be substantial. Many homeowners and businesses may also qualify for government incentives and tax credits for using renewable energy systems.

FAQs About Curved Solar Tiles
1. What are curved solar tiles?
Curved solar tiles are photovoltaic tiles designed to capture sunlight while conforming to various architectural shapes. They are used in place of traditional flat solar panels, offering aesthetic and functional benefits.
2. How do curved solar tiles differ from traditional solar panels?
Unlike traditional solar panels that are flat and rigid, curved solar tiles can be molded to fit the contours of a building, allowing for more creative design possibilities while maximizing energy capture.
3. Are curved solar tiles more expensive than traditional solar panels?
While the upfront cost of curved solar tiles may be higher, the long-term energy savings and potential government incentives can offset these initial expenses.
4. Can curved solar tiles be installed on any type of building?
Yes, curved solar tiles can be installed on various building types, including residential homes and commercial structures, provided the design accommodates their unique shape.
5. What is the lifespan of curved solar tiles?
Most curved solar tiles come with warranties ranging from 25 to 30 years, reflecting their durability and the longevity of the technology used in their construction.
